コード例 #1
0
ファイル: ManageWaitersStory.cs プロジェクト: Shaun83/InClass
        private void WhenIAddTheWaiter(Waiter newGuy, out int waiterId)
        {
            //sut ==> "system under test"
            var sut = new RestaurantAdminController();
            waiterId = sut.AddWaiter(newGuy);

        }
コード例 #2
0
 public void AddWaiter()
 {
     Waiter person = new Waiter()
     {
         FirstName = FirstName.Text,
         LastName = LastName.Text,
         Address = Address.Text,
         Phone = Phone.Text,
         HireDate = DateTime.Parse(HireDate.Text)
     };
     DateTime temp;
     if (DateTime.TryParse(ReleaseDate.Text, out temp))
         person.ReleaseDate = temp;
     var controller = new RestaurantAdminController();
     person.WaiterID = controller.AddWaiter(person);
     WaiterID.Text = person.WaiterID.ToString();
 }
コード例 #3
0
    public void AddWaiter()
    {
        Waiter person = new Waiter()
        {
            FirstName = FirstName.Text,
            LastName = LastName.Text,
            Address = Address.Text,
            Phone = Phone.Text,
            HireDate = DateTime.Parse(HireDate.Text)
        };
        DateTime firedOn;
        if (DateTime.TryParse(ReleaseDate.Text, out firedOn))
            person.ReleaseDate = firedOn;

        var controller = new RestaurantAdminController();
        person.WaiterID = controller.AddWaiter(person);
        WaiterID.Text = person.WaiterID.ToString();
        // TODO: Re-populate drop down list of waiters and set the selected value as well
    }
コード例 #4
0
        private void WhenIAddTheWaiter(Waiter newGuy, out int WaiterID)
        {
            var sut = new RestaurantAdminController();
            WaiterID = sut.AddWaiter(newGuy);

        }